Glass repair strategies can vary based on the kind of damage and the Competitive Glass Repair included. Here are some commonly utilized approaches:
1. Resin Injection
Resin injection is a popular technique for repairing small cracks and chips, particularly in automobile glass. A specialized resin is injected into the broken location, which then remedies and hardens, bring back clearness and strength.
2. Complete Pane Replacement
In cases where the damage is comprehensive, or the glass is shattered, full pane replacement becomes essential. This includes getting rid of the damaged glass and setting up a new one.
3. Polishing and Buffing
For small scratches, polishing and rubbing can bring back clarity. This method uses fine abrasives to smooth the surface of the glass.
4. Vinyl or Screen Replacement
For windows or doors with harmed screens, replacing the screen or vinyl can often resolve the concern without the requirement for extensive glass repair.

How long does glass repair typically take?
Repair period differs depending upon the level of the damage, however simple repairs can frequently be finished within 30 to 60 minutes. More substantial repairs might take numerous hours.
2. Can all kinds of glass be fixed?
Not all glass can be repaired. If glass is badly shattered or damaged beyond a minor chip or crack, replacement might be essential.
3. Will my auto insurance coverage cover glass repair?
Many vehicle insurance coverage policies cover glass repair, especially for windscreen chips and fractures. It is suggested to check your policy or consult your insurance provider.
4. Is it safe to continue utilizing broken glass before repair?
Using broken glass can posture safety dangers. It's best to prevent utilizing such glass up until it has been effectively fixed or changed.
